All the Merriams I’ve shot in Montana were during Mule Deer hunts in November. The fall non- resident Turkey Tag was only $50 if already had the Big Game Combo license. Being a Yankee, the cold didn’t bother me at all. In areas lacking roost trees, the turkeys slept on giant circular hay bales- super easy to spot and stalk.
